    I've got Support's attention, so I figured that I would try and get this resolved too. Here is the last reply I sent in:

    Thank you for taking a look at UltraScenery, but its only half fixed. You did remove one of the files that was compounding the issues, but...

    The original issue is that a brand new install package file appeared in DIM last week. Acting as if it was a new product, even when I (and many others) already have US installed. If this new package is installed, it destroys the previously installed product. The erroneous updates only made the situation worse.

    When I look in my DIM download directory I see:
    IM00067835-01_Ultra...
    IM00067835-02_Ultra...

    When I unzip these and do a Duplicate File comparison, most of the files in -02 are deleted as exact duplicates. The only things that remain are files that appear to be old versions of files in -01. Which is causing the product to stop working.

    The only way to fix this, if you have installed the erroneous package, is to uninstall all of US and reinstall everything but the extra files that appeared.
